Chapter 425 Encountering the Wolves
Chapter 425 Encountering the Wolves
The cold wind poured in along the neck and cuffs, and the cold Jun Wanyue shivered all over.
What made her feel desperate the most was that she was walking back the way she had come, but for some reason, the scenery around her became stranger as she walked.
The most terrible thing happened, she lost her way.
After several hours of not eating a drop of rice, coupled with excessive physical exertion, Jun Wanyue was dizzy and weak from hunger.
It happened that God didn't open his eyes, and it started snowing at this time.
Large flakes of snowflakes fell one after another and landed on her face and hands, which were already numb from the cold. She raised her head and looked at the gray sky, feeling a sense of desolation unavoidably in her heart.
Could it be that he was about to die here?
The snowflakes are getting bigger and bigger, and the sadness in Jun Wanyue's heart is getting heavier and heavier, but the instinct of survival still makes her continue to move her feet and keep walking forward.
Fortunately, God opened his eyes, there was a cave not far in front of him, which could temporarily shelter her from the wind and snow, Jun Wanyue gritted her teeth and dived into it.
The racecourse is huge, and Bai Xiao is very familiar with the terrain here, and was able to trace Jun Wanyue's trail along the horse's hoof prints.
But when large snowflakes cover the field, even the gods are hard to find.
"General Bai, the snow is too heavy. If we continue to search like this, we will also be trapped in the mountains." The deputy general beside him reminded that they did not bring much dry food when they came in. If 1000 people were trapped here, only A dead end.
Looking at the soldiers behind him, Bai Xiao's eyes showed a trace of unbearable, but Jun Wanyue couldn't find it, how could he explain to Feng Wuxie and Jun Yeli?
How can I be worthy of my conscience?
"The lieutenant general obeys the order." Bai Xiao frowned, and ordered to the lieutenant general: "The general ordered you to take all the soldiers back to the horse training ground to wait, and leave the dry food and water on your body."
When he realized what Bai Xiao was going to do, the lieutenant's eyeballs almost popped out: "No way, General, this snowstorm is extremely severe, not to mention humans, even beasts dare not come out at this time. ,Too dangerous."
"What nonsense, this is a military order." Bai Xiao roared angrily, he didn't want to quarrel with the lieutenant on this issue.
Every time wasted, Jun Wanyue was more dangerous.
Seeing that Bai Xiao had made up his mind, the deputy general looked at the soldiers behind him, gritted his teeth and cupped his hands: "The last general obeys orders."
Then he turned around and said to the soldiers behind him: "Take off all the dry food and water on your body, and quickly retreat to the horse training ground."
All the soldiers took off their food bags and water bags one after another, and handed them to Bai Xiao. The deputy general took off the wine bags from his body, and handed them to him. He took a deep look at Bai Xiao and said.
"General, take care."
Bai Xiao hung all the things on the horse's back, got on the horse, and continued to chase.
The snow was so heavy that it fascinated people's eyes, and soon Bai Xiao's body was covered with snowflakes, and the heavy snow almost froze him into a snowman.
Taking off the wine pouch around his waist, Bai Xiao took a big gulp, the white wine stimulated the blood flow, warming his body.
"Wanyue, Wanyue... Where are you? Answer me quickly?"
The mellow internal force penetrates everything and spreads out, Bai Xiao stands there and waits quietly, if Jun Wanyue hears it, he will definitely respond to him.
No matter how soft her cry for help was, he could still hear her.
But after waiting for a long time, Bai Xiao didn't find anything, so he got on his horse and ran forward again.
If it wasn't for the heavy snow that captivated his sight, Bai Xiao would have found a red piece of clothing hanging not far from him.
And in the cave less than a hundred meters away from him, Jun Wanyue was there.
Bai Xiao rode on the horse and ran forward for a while, when suddenly there was a sound of horse hooves, his eyes lit up, and he hurriedly patted the horse and ran forward.
"Wanyue, Wanyue? Is that you?"
Not far ahead, a bay red horse was trotting, and when the heavy snow fell, it also lost its way and was running around anxiously.
When he saw that there was no one on the horse's back, Bai Xiao's heart constricted suddenly. Jun Wanyue had no horse, and a girl was alone at home, how scared she must be.
Holding the bay red horse, Bai Xiao walked back along the way he came. If the horse is here, it means that Jun Wanyue must be nearby.
The blizzard was accompanied by a strong wind, which made people almost untenable, and the face was painful.
Fortunately, the horse that Bai Xiao stepped on had been on the battlefield for a long time, so it was not scared by the blizzard and ran around. Under Bai Xiao's command, the horse lowered its head and walked the difficult way.
ooh...
A wolf's moo suddenly sounded from the four fields, and Bai Xiao couldn't help but shuddered. If the wolves were targeting them at this time, it would be a dead end.
Looking at the claret horse beside him, Bai Xiao suddenly understood why it galloped back again. It was specified that it broke into the place where the wolves lived.
The wolf mooing just now must have been the signal for the wolves to attack.
"Drive..." Bai Xiao slapped hard on the horse's back, ignoring the blizzard all over the sky, he just wanted to leave here first.
The horse also knew that this place was very dangerous, and ran very cooperatively, but just after two steps, the bay red horse suddenly neighed in pain.
Bai Xiao looked over and saw two big black wolves, one on the left and one on the right, closely following it, biting the bay red horse's belly.
Stimulated by the stench of blood, the surrounding wolves kept pounced on the horse's belly, and soon the bay red horse fell to the ground.
Bai Xiao hurriedly let go of the bay red horse's reins, drew out his long sword, and slashed fiercely at one of the attacking wolves, clamping the horse's belly, and rushed out like an arrow off the string.
The pack of wolves behind him chased after him, Bai Xiao drew his bow and set up an arrow, and killed three big wolves in succession, which frightened the pack of wolves so that they did not dare to follow.
After riding the horse for a while, a red cloth strip suddenly floated in front of him, Bai Xiao stretched out his hand to grab it, and immediately became overjoyed.
This strip of cloth is expensive, it is a famous brocade in the south of the Yangtze River, only the royal family is eligible to wear it, it must be Jun Wanyue's.
"Wanyue? Wanyue?" Bai Xiao yelled a few times, but still no one answered him. In order to find someone better, he had no choice but to dismount and walk on foot.
Huang Tian paid off, as expected, on a mountain road, Bai Xiao found a shallow bloodstain...
After Jun Wanyue found the cave, the situation was not optimistic. She didn't have a fire bag on her body. Although she found a place to shelter from the wind and snow, she was still shivering from the cold.
What was even more frightening was the sound of wolves mooing outside from time to time, which made her even more frightened. Although the wound on her foot stopped bleeding, the wolf's nose was so sensitive, and she was bleeding all the way, if the wolf If you find it, it's not a dead end.
Supporting her painful body, Jun Wanyue supported the wall and stood up again, and groped into the cave. The cave was not big, but there was a high platform where she could hide.
Several stones were moved, Jun Wanyue stepped on them and climbed up, curled up and hid on them, holding the only stick in her hand tightly.
Sure enough, not long after, there was a rustling sound from outside the cave, followed by a foul smell that entered Jun Wanyue's nose.
Seeing the wolf rushing in suddenly, Jun Wanyue's frightened face turned pale, her little face turned pale, and she could only pray that the two wolves didn't see her.
But how is this possible, the wolf can find her by following the bloodstains, how could it put the food in its mouth so easily.
The two wolves swooped onto the high platform where Jun Wanyue was hiding. Looking at the wolf's head that suddenly appeared, Jun Wanyue screamed in fright.
Waving the wooden stick in his hand, he pierced the wolf's eyes.
But she had already run out of strength before she had even entered the food, and that stick hit the wolf's head, which aroused the wildness of the wolf even more.
The two wolves took turns to bite towards Jun Wanyue. If it wasn't for the wooden stick in their hands, they might have climbed up.
Jun Wanyue was so frightened that she didn't even dare to shout, so she could only wave the stick indiscriminately to keep the wolf from getting close.
The mountain wall was originally made of dirt and gravel, and the two wolves kept pawing at the high platform, and soon a large piece of dirt went down.
Jun Wanyue screamed, and stood up next to the wall, watching the soil under her feet fall one after another, and the fear of death instantly surrounded her.
Is she going to be buried in the mouth of this wolf today?
The high platform under her feet had begun to crack, and Jun Wanyue sobbed softly in fear. Suddenly, her feet were empty, and she fell face down.
And below were the big mouths of two wolves, and she closed her eyes in despair.
But what greeted her was not pain, but a warm embrace, and the man in front of her was looking at her nervously: "Wanyue, Wanyue? Are you okay?"
The man has thick eyebrows and big eyes, a straight nose, his face is covered with blood, and his hair is covered with snowflakes. Jun Wanyue didn't recover for a moment.
"You, who are you?"
Seeing her making a sound, Bai Xiao finally felt relieved, and said with a smile, "I am your elder brother Bai."
"Brother Bai?" Jun Wanyue murmured, then opened her eyes wide, and said belatedly, "You are Bai Xiao? Are you Bai Xiao?"
"Yes, it's me." Seeing her disheveled face and cold body, Bai Xiao couldn't help feeling distressed, took off the fox fur on her body, and put it on her body.
"Put it on quickly, girls won't catch cold."
The wide fox fur wrapped Jun Wanyue's petite body, with the breath of a white owl on it, Jun Wanyue blushed involuntarily.
"Thank you, Brother Bai."
"What nonsense?" Bai Xiao threw the two wolf carcasses into the innermost place, picked up some dry firewood from around, and started to light the fire.
"It's snowing too much outside, we can only spend the night here today, and wait until the snow stops tomorrow before going down the mountain."
He took off the dry food bag and water solution from his body, handed it to Jun Wanyue, and smiled softly: "Now there are only these dry food, you can make do with it first."
It would be nice to have something to eat, Jun Wanyue, who was so hungry, couldn't care less about these things, so she hurriedly took out a piece of dry food, and ate it with big gulps of water.
The fire was lit, and the whole cave was warmed up. After eating a few mouthfuls of dry food, Jun Wanyue gained a bit of strength.
Looking at Bai Xiao who was sitting on the other side of the fire, his eyes fell on his arm, and Jun Wanyue exclaimed: "Ah, you are hurt."
After such a long time, the wound is still bleeding. It seems that the injury is terrible. It must have been bitten by a wolf just now in order to save himself.
(End of this chapter)
